How Factory Automation Helped a Dumpling Business Grow

Mr. Chu created a small fortune by making dumplings. Initially, the dumplings were homemade and each piece painstakingly molded by hand. The taste and quality of the dumplings were exceptional that pretty soon he was swamped with a hundreds of orders. His little family of helpers were no longer able to cope with the growing number of orders for the dimsum that's why they ventured into the idea of putting up a factory and automating their business.
With factory automation, they were able to cope with the growing demand for their dumplings. Eventually, from being a homebased business, people offered to resell their products. The small family business became a huge hit as a franchise and from a handful of outlets, at present they have over hundreds of franchisees. Currently, they can mass produce the dumplings at 100,000 pieces a day, supplying all of their franchise owners all over the country.
